Today's '72 indulgence is a copy of a Sabbath song from the 1972 Vol 4 album.

It's GarageBand for drums and percussion but real guitar (Tele', two tracks; neck pickup and bridge pickup panned left and right). The Squier bass went down well last time so I gave it another spin. Then there's vocals from me and a chipmunk.
